What is a B1 Exam?
Before diving into the monetary aspects, it is important to comprehend what the test involves. In the context of UK migration, the B1 test is often described as a SELT (Secure English Language Test). For British citizenship (Naturalisation) or Indefinite Leave to Remain (ILR), the Home Office needs a test that covers a minimum of Speaking and Listening at the B1 level.
The B1 level is thought about "Intermediate." An individual at this level can:
Understand the bottom lines of clear basic input on familiar matters.Deal with the majority of situations likely to occur while taking a trip in a location where the language is spoken.Produce easy connected text on topics that are familiar or of personal interest.Average Cost of B1 Exams by Provider
In the United Kingdom, the Home Office has actually authorized specific suppliers to perform SELT tests. While the material of these examinations stays standardized to satisfy CEFR requirements, the rates structures differ between organizations.

Breaking Down the Costs: What Are You Paying For?
When a candidate pays the entry cost for a [B1 Prüfung Wie Viel Kostet](http://47.98.139.121/zertifikat-b1-kaufen0803) exam, the cost generally covers more than just the 10 to 20 minutes spent in the exam space.
1. The Examination Fee
This is the core cost. It covers the proctoring of the examination, the time of the examiner (or the digital platform), and the evaluation of the candidate's performance.
2. Certification and Results
The cost includes the issuance of a digital or physical certificate. A lot of SELT providers now offer a digital "Unique Reference Number" (URN) that prospects use on their visa applications, which the Home Office uses to verify the outcomes straight.
3. Confirmation Services
Part of the high cost of SELT tests stems from the security measures needed. State-of-the-art identity confirmation, including image ID checks and sometimes even voiceprint technology, is factored into the rate to avoid scams.

The cost of a ₤ 30 practice book is much lower than the ₤ 150 expense of a resit.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Does the B1 exam certificate end?
For UK migration purposes, a SELT certificate is usually legitimate for two years from the date of the examination. Nevertheless, if the certificate was used in a previous successful visa application, it may often be reused for citizenship, depending upon current Home Office guidance.
2. Can I get a refund if I stop working?
No. The fee covers the administration and marking of the test, no matter the outcome. To get a certificate, the prospect must pass.
3. Is the B1 examination tough?
The B1 level is intermediate. For a positive speaker of English, it is normally considered simple. Nevertheless, for those who seldom speak English in their lives, preparation is vital to understand the specific tasks required by the examiners.
4. How long does it take to get the results?
This varies by supplier. LanguageCert and PTE typically supply results within 24-- 48 hours, while Trinity College London and IELTS can take anywhere from 3 to 7 working days.
5. Can I take the B1 test online from home?
For official UKVI (UK Visas and Immigration) purposes, the test needs to be taken in person at an authorized Secure English Language Test (SELT) center under monitored conditions.
